Beta-Hydroxyisovaleric acid
CAS No. 625-08-1
Beta-Hydroxyisovaleric acid ( —— )
产品货号. M15365 CAS No. 625-08-1
3-Hydroxyisovaleric acid 是尿液中排泄的正常内源性代谢产物 (endogenous metabolite)。3-Hydroxyisovaleric acid 的尿排泄是生物素缺乏的早期和敏感指标。

体外实验The reduced activity of methylcrotonyl-CoA carboxylase (MCC) leads to an elevated excretion of 3-methylcrotonic acid, the product of its hydration (3-hydroxyisovaleric acid: 3-HIA), and 3-methylcrotonylglycine, formed by conjugation with glycine.
-
体内实验In male mice (ICR/Jcl) at 8 weeks of age fed the biotin-deficient diet for 6 weeks, the concentration of urinary 3-Hydroxyisovaleric acid is 114.2 mM creatinine, which is higher than the concentration of 35.2 mM creatinine in mice fed the biotin-deficient diet for 4 weeks.
